| +// Number of translation threads (in addition to the parser thread and |
| +// the emitter thread). The special case of 0 means purely |
| +// sequential, i.e. parser, translator, and emitter all within the |
| +// same single thread. (This may need a slight rework if we expand to |
| +// multiple parser or emitter threads.) |
| +static cl::opt<uint32_t> NumThreads( |
| + "threads", |
| + cl::desc("Number of translation threads (0 for purely sequential)"), |
| + // TODO(stichnot): Settle on a good default. Consider |
| + // something related to std::thread::hardware_concurrency(). |
| + cl::init(2)); |
